JOB OVERVIEW

Lead Instructor Fullstack Software Engineering (Coding Bootcamp teaching experience)

Candidates for this role must have a Bachelor's degree and at least 3 years of progressive experience in the specialty in lieu of every year of education.

SKILLS

- Clear and logical communicator in English
- At least 3+ years of experience working on a software development team.
- Familiarity with Computer Science topics, such as Recursion, Sorting, Search, Linked Lists, Stacks and queues, Sets, Trees, Search Tries, Graphs, Hash tables, and Design patterns
- Working experience in both front-end and back-end development and are fluent in HTML, CSS & JavaScript
- At least one JS MV* framework (Angular, Backbone, or React preferred)
- At least one additional object-oriented language (Ruby or Python preferred)

The Lead Instructor will be responsible for developing a full-stack software engineering course curriculum and work closely with co-instructors to provide students with meaningful and prompt feedback. Other responsibilities include:

- Teach 8 hours per weekday for the duration of the program (Monday - Friday, 3 Months per course)
- Instructors will need to commit a few hours per week to preparing lessons and materials, leveraging existing course curriculum content.
- Work alongside other staff and teaching teams to best meet the needs and learning styles of your students.
- Guide students through the development of a stellar final project that will showcase their abilities to hiring managers.
- Facilitate a dynamic, collaborative, and positive classroom community.
- Inspire students to persevere through the challenges of learning a new skillset
- Expect to work across multiple time zones
